Core Business Model and Technology Framework

Mach7 Technologies is known for its enterprise imaging platform, which enables healthcare institutions to centralise imaging data from diverse systems. The platform supports interoperability, allowing healthcare providers to access medical images through a unified interface regardless of the originating system.

The company’s solutions include vendor-neutral archives and diagnostic viewing capabilities, designed to streamline workflows within hospitals and clinical settings. These systems aim to improve accessibility and organisation of imaging data, supporting healthcare professionals in their daily operations.

Medical imaging software has become a fundamental component of healthcare systems, where accurate data access is essential for diagnosis and treatment planning. Companies in this space focus on improving efficiency and enabling seamless data integration across healthcare facilities.
